Novel leakage protection method and novel leakage protection device with live and neutral wire identification function

A leakage protection method and device having a live/neutral wire identification function that identify the live wire and neutral wire of an input power source by means of a live/neutral wire identification device 1. If the live/neutral wires are discovered to be erroneously connected, the connections between the live wire L' and the neutral wire N' of an electric device and the live wire L and the neutral wire N of the power source are immediately adjusted directly or indirectly; or, the connection of a surface leakage signal pickup device 2 is adjusted; or, a main circuit switch K is made such that the main circuit switch cannot close the circuit or that the main circuit switch breaks the circuit immediately after closing the circuit, so that a user must correct the connections of the live/neutral wires of the power source; the surface leakage signal pickup device 2 is arranged such that said device is always connected to the neutral wire N of the power source and to the surface F of the electric device, so as to always monitor the electric potential of the surface F of the electric device over the neutral wire N of the power source. When the electric device surface leaks electricity, the leakage signal pickup device 2 immediately drives an electromagnetic tripping device 3 to break the main circuit switch 3, thereby breaking the connection between the electric device and the power source. The method and device of the present invention can remove leakage before a human body experiences an electric shock, thereby eliminating potential accidents; leakage accidents due to connection errors are prevented; electric device surface leakage can be effectively prevented even when the electric device is not connected to ground.

Electric leakage protection method and system for mining variable-frequency driving system

The invention belongs to the technical field of mining variable-frequency driving, and discloses an electric leakage protection method and system for a mining variable-frequency driving system. The method comprises the following steps: S1 carrying out the four-path synchronous sampling of a three-phase output voltage and a ground leakage current of a frequency converter; S2 performing common-modetransformation on the measured three-phase voltage to obtain a common-mode voltage value; S3 performing Fourier transform on the common-mode voltage and the common-mode current to obtain a harmonic voltage and a harmonic current, and setting the frequency upper limit of the Fourier transform as the switching frequency of the frequency converter; S4 rejecting all harmonic signals of which the voltage amplitude is smaller than a voltage threshold or the current amplitude is smaller than a current threshold; and then successively calculating the phase difference between each harmonic voltage andach eharmonic current with the same frequency in the remaining harmonic waves, if the phase difference is within +/-10 degrees, judging that the resistive circuit occupies the main component, and outputting an electric leakage protection signal. According to the invention, the graded leakage protection function is realized, and the safety and reliability of the mining variable-frequency driving system are improved.

Electric leakage detection circuit and electric leakage detection method of electric water heater

The embodiment of the invention discloses an electric leakage detection circuit and an electric leakage detection method of an electric water heater. The electric leakage detection circuit of the electric water heater comprises a current induction module, a comparison module and a control module, the first detection signal input end of the current induction module is connected to a first signal line, the second detection signal input end of the current induction module is connected to a second signal line, the first signal line and the second signal line are any two lines of a live line, a zero line and a ground line respectively, the current induction module adjusts an output induction signal according to whether electric leakage occurs between the first detection signal input end and thesecond detection signal input end, the comparison module adjusts the output pulse signal according to the size relation between the voltage difference value of the induction signal and the voltage value of a preset reference signal, and the control module controls the heating loop of the electric water heater to be connected or disconnected according to the duration of the pulse segment set in the pulse signal. The reliability of the electric water heater electric leakage detection circuit for achieving the electric leakage protection function is improved while electric leakage protection isachieved, and the electric leakage misjudgment probability is reduced.

Self-adaptive selective leakage protection system and method for mine low-voltage electric network

The invention discloses a self-adaptive selective leakage protection system and method for a mine low-voltage electric network. The system comprises a microcontroller module, double Ethernet communication circuit modules, an A/D (Analog-to-Digital) conversion circuit module, a leakage testing circuit module, a key operation circuit module, a noise elimination and filter circuit module, an electric network voltage and zero sequence voltage transmission circuit module, a plurality of branch zero sequence current transmission circuit modules, a liquid crystal display circuit module and a leakage tripping output circuit module. The method comprises the following steps: firstly, signal acquisition; secondly, signal collection, storage, analysis and processing; thirdly, manual leakage test existence judgment; fourthly, manual leakage test failure judgment and judged result output; fifthly, insulation parameter measurement and storage; sixthly, electric network leakage judgment; and seventhly, electric network leakage judged result output and leakage protection. The self-adaptive selective leakage protection system is novel and reasonable in design, strong in self-adaptability for different network structures of a mine power supply system, high in leakage detecting speed, reliable and accurate in action and high in popularization and application values.

Circuit breaker

The invention discloses a circuit breaker, and belongs to the electrical field. The circuit breaker comprises a shell, an operation module, a function module, a tripping module and an electric leakage detection module. The tripping module comprises a first tripping piece, a transmission piece, a tripper, an operation module and a moving contact, the first tripping piece and the transmission piece are hinged to the shell, and the first end of the operation module abuts against the moving contact and the first tripping piece of the function module at the same time; the electric leakage detection module is electrically connected with the function module and the release so as to transmit electric leakage information to the release. When the circuit breaker is switched on and switched off, the moving contact and the first tripping piece are driven by the operation module to rotate, the first tripping piece does not make contact with the transmission piece, when the circuit breaker is subjected to leakage protection, the tripper drives the transmission piece to rotate, the transmission piece abuts against the first tripping piece and drives the first tripping piece to rotate, and the first tripping piece drives the operation module to move to be separated from the moving contact. The circuit breaker has the advantages of few parts, small size, simple structure, high working reliability and the like, and is favorable for being designed into a one-bit wide circuit breaker.

A leakage protection device, a power adapter and a leakage protection method

The embodiment of the invention discloses an electric leakage protection device. The device comprises a voltage acquisition module, a processing module and a switch module. The voltage acquisition module is connected with the ground wire of a power adapter. The processing module is connected with the voltage acquisition module. The switch module is connected with the processing module. The voltage acquisition module is used for acquiring the voltage values of the ground wire of the power adapter and transmitting the voltage values to the processing module. The processing module is used for transmitting control signals to the switch module when the voltage values of the ground wire are greater than a preset voltage value through judgment. The switch module is used for disconnecting the ground wire of the power adapter according to the control signals. Correspondingly, the embodiment of the invention also discloses the power adapter and an electric leakage protection method. With application of the electric leakage protection device, the power adapter and the electric leakage protection method, electric leakage protection of the ground wire of the power adapter can be realized so that safety can be enhanced.

Intelligent protection device for safe power utilization

The invention discloses an intelligent protection device for safe power utilization, and relates to the technical field of power equipment. The main points of the technical scheme of the invention arethat the device comprises a distribution box and an upper computer; the interior of the distribution box is provided with an intelligent protection device and a circuit breaker; the intelligent protection device is provided with a current sensing detection module and a single-chip microcomputer connected with the current sensing detection module; the current sensing detection module comprises a current sensor, a leakage current sensor and a short circuit detection device; the current sensing detection module is connected with a signal amplifier; the circuit breaker is connected with an automatic power recovery module; the automatic power recovery module comprises an intermediate relay, a time relay and a bridge-shaped rectification filter circuit. The device can monitor the working stateof the power supply circuit in real time and quickly and accurately analyze and judge the electric leakage, electric shock and short circuit faults, can control the circuit breaker to accurately act according to circuit faults for the reliable safety protection of the power supply circuit, and can control the power supply system to recover power supply after the faults are removed.
